Output ec33c4920c5fed8dba93357ec6aa092f9d8b3e36f1dfd077f3179f15ad0aa3a0:1

value
1005201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a1d70ed36c80fd0dc048cc74ec791e295b351d OP_EQUAL
address
3DbjeKuxrxrVmu4wvmdfVRUDeewLq7ZEZs
transaction
ec33c4920c5fed8dba93357ec6aa092f9d8b3e36f1dfd077f3179f15ad0aa3a0
confirmations
420070
spent
true